This nucleus is located in the town of Vila Franca de Xira. It is integrated into an old architectural complex, where the Church of Saint Sebastian the Martyr is located. It is situated on Rua Dr. Miguel Bombarda, fitting into an area with a historical character that defines this part of the town.
The Church, which is part of this nucleus, has a history dating back to the 16th century. It was founded in 1576 by the wish of King D. Sebastião, as fulfillment of a vow made after the Great Plague of 1569.
The original building suffered significant damage during the 1755 earthquake. The construction we can observe today corresponds to a reconstruction that was carried out in the second half of the 18th Century, maintaining its historical relevance throughout the centuries.
Inside the church, next to the altar area (chancel), there is a particular fountain. This fountain has a bas-relief tombstone at the top, featuring the armillary sphere and the crowned Portuguese royal coat of arms, symbols associated with King D. Sebastião and the founding of the temple.
In the exterior space, in the churchyard and near the entrance to the nucleus, a stone coat of arms with the insignia of D. João VI is displayed. This piece was brought from the old Palácio dos Sousas. Inside the temple, it is also possible to observe a passage that belonged to an old water conduit dating back to the 18th Century.
The Saint Martyr Nucleus functions as a museum space, inaugurated in 2001. Its main function is to display and make accessible to the public a variety of historical and artistic assets and pieces.
Through the exhibitions on display here, visitors can appreciate various objects that bear witness to local traditions and devotion. The nucleus allows one to discover a selection of works and artifacts that are part of the collection of the Municipal Museum of Vila Franca de Xira, highlighting the richness of the region's heritage.
